Welcome aboard! ParityPeek compares hotel rates across channels, and most PRs you'll review touch the fetcher layer. To run the test suite locally, you'll need access to our internal RateMesh service — the mocks only cover half the cases. Set your environment up with the key that follows:

API key for taduf-yahif: qvz11-nMDtAWg6H2u

## Deployment

Plugin authors targeting Quillbase should note that the legacy ORM layer in `quillbase-core` has been refactored into the new `relay-mapper` module. Deployments must pin both packages to matching minor versions, as mixed versions cause silent mapping failures. Before rolling out, verify your adapter against the staging fixture suite. Your deployment must supply the following configuration values.

config for tagaf-bawif:
[norok]
host = norok.ordinworks.local
user = norok_svc
database = norok_prod

Hey Tam,

Welcome to on-call for Crumbward! One quirk: the order-cutoff rule freezes bakery orders at 14:00 local, per storefront timezone, not UTC. Most pages are timezone confusion, not real bugs. Check the cutoff evaluator logs before escalating to the Ovenline team. Everything you need, including the override steps, is documented here.

runbook for yadup-fahif: https://jira.qorvelcorp.internal/spaces/spaces/spaces/b46212397071

Hi team,

Before I hand off the 3.2 release, please note the humidity sensor drift reported on Verdana controllers in the Elmbrook trial site. Drift exceeds 4% after roughly ten days of continuous operation; firmware 3.2.1 adds an automatic recalibration cycle every 72 hours. Support should advise growers to install 3.2.1 and trigger a manual recalibration once. The hotfix bundle must be verified before distribution, so I'm including the signing key used for the 3.2.1 packages below.

release key, fahof-yagap: bky3_m5d